Abstract

Pernicious anemia is a hematologic condition characterized by anemia with an increased mean corpuscular volume, secondary to impaired vitamin B12 absorption due to lack of intrinsic factor. It may be associated with the destruction of parietal gastric cells or the presence of anti-intrinsic factor antibodies which generates decreased serum levels of cyanocobalamin and impair DNA and RNA synthesis. Given it involves the three cell lines it may have a varied symptomatology. Main manifestations are seen in the central and peripheral nervous system and gastrointestinal system. Diagnosis is based on finding low cyanocobalamin serum levels, associated with gastric mucosa anomalies due to atrophic gastritis, which must be confirmed by a biopsy. A case is described in a 68 year old female patient with behavioral alterations and cognitive impairment. Hemogram showed pancytopenia and anemia, increased mean corpuscular volume, as well as decreased serum vitamin B12 level and an endoscopy evidenced chronic erythematous atrophic gastritis. She received vitamin B12 therapy with full cognitive recovery and reversal of behavioral alterations.
